Output ef145728d0edb73d687d5089872e82fb279872700feb55accab24e9876965a2b:0

value
17000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 075fc7dba8d1a2cff145f64713353cf0a42edcdc OP_EQUALVERIFY OP_CHECKSIG
address
1fzUJXckrt31foGuhKz4LKrv6vC5yNtEB
transaction
ef145728d0edb73d687d5089872e82fb279872700feb55accab24e9876965a2b
confirmations
518926
spent
true